A hand-operated medical facility bed is one of the most fundamental kind of hospital bed, and all change functions are accomplished through a hand-cranked gadget.These hand-cranked gadgets are generally installed at the foot or side of the bed, and the caregiver or individual can readjust the elevation or tilt angle of the bed by trembling the manage. Since no electrical components are needed, are usually cheaper than electric hospital beds, appropriate for clinical organizations or households with limited budget plans.

For patients that require to readjust their posture or elevation frequently, hands-on beds may not be practical sufficient due to the fact that each change needs hand-operated procedure. If the bed needs to be changed often, nursing team might require to spend more physical strength to run the hand-cranked gadget - hospital beds for home use. Guidebook beds are generally appropriate for clients in the healing period or celebrations with reduced nursing requirements

A reduced bed is a specially developed healthcare facility bed that can be adapted to a really low degree, typically only a couple of inches from the ground. The objective of this layout is to decrease the threat of patients dropping from the bed, particularly for clients who go to danger of falling, such as the senior or individuals with restricted wheelchair.

The extensive treatment bed (ICU Bed) is made for the read here extensive treatment device (ICU) and has thorough surveillance and nursing features. This sort of bed is typically geared up with user interfaces for a selection of monitoring equipment, which can check the person's vital check in actual time, such as heart price, blood stress, respiration, etc.

Isolation beds are typically furnished with unique bed drapes or sealing covers and connected to air purification systems to keep the air around the bed tidy. Isolation beds are particularly developed to avoid the spread of microorganisms from transmittable patients and safeguard the security of other people and medical team.
